`Matteo, I want that necklace. Whatever it takes, find it and bring it to me.'

Prickly, buttoned-up racing team owner Abby Ellison isn't legendary playboy Matteo Di Sione's type. But Abby has something he needs - a necklace prized by his grandfather - and where his lethal charm doesn't work, sponsorship of her team does!

As they travel from Dubai to Monte Carlo to Brazil, Matteo thrives on the thrill of the racing world, and the surprising allure of innocent Abby. But when he discovers the secret that drives Abby's ambition, Matteo realises he can't just take the necklace and walk away...

About Carol Marinelli

Carol Marinelli recently filled in a form asking for her job title. Thrilled to be able to put down her answer, she put writer. Then it asked what Carol did for relaxation and she put down the truth - writing. The third question asked for her hobbies. Well, not wanting to look obsessed she crossed the fingers on her hand and answered swimming but, given that the chlorine in the pool does terrible things to her highlights - I'm sure you can guess the real answer.
